Financial Strength Metrics Comparison
This section dives into the financial resilience of ABNB and FLUT, spotlighting key metrics like liquidity, leverage, and debt coverage. Check out the standout observations below where notable differences or extremes pop up.
- FLUT’s current ratio of 0.95 indicates its assets may not cover near-term debts, whereas ABNB at 1.27 maintains healthy liquidity.
- ABNB shows “--” for interest coverage, hinting at negligible interest costs, whereas FLUT (at 2.21) covers its interest obligations.
Symbol | ABNB | FLUT |
---|---|---|
Current Ratio (TTM) | 1.27 | 0.95 |
Quick Ratio (TTM) | 1.27 | 0.95 |
Debt-to-Equity Ratio (TTM) | 0.29 | 0.75 |
Debt-to-Assets Ratio (TTM) | 0.09 | 0.30 |
Interest Coverage Ratio (TTM) | -- | 2.21 |
